About DVLA Driving Licence
DVLA Driving Licence is a government agency in the United Kingdom that oversees the issuance and management of driving licences. They provide various services related to driving licences, including applications for new licences, renewals, replacements, and changes of details. The DVLA Driving Licence is responsible for ensuring the safety and competence of drivers on the road.

DVLA Driving Licence – Frequently Asked Questions
1. How can I apply for a new driving licence?
To apply for a new driving licence, you can visit the DVLA Driving Licence website and follow the step-by-step application process. Make sure to have the necessary documents and information readily available.
2. How do I renew my driving licence?
Driving licence renewal can be done online through the DVLA Driving Licence website. Follow the provided instructions and ensure that you submit the renewal application before your current licence expires.
3. What should I do if my driving licence is lost or stolen?
In case your driving licence is lost or stolen, you should report it to DVLA Driving Licence immediately. They will guide you through the process of obtaining a replacement licence.
4. How can I update my personal details on my driving licence?
To update your personal details on your driving licence, you can visit the DVLA Driving Licence website or contact their customer service team. They will provide guidance and assist you in making the necessary changes.
